What is Hair Transplantation?

Hair Transplantation is a surgical procedure that involves the extraction of hair follicles from a donor area, typically the back of the scalp, and their transplantation to the areas of the scalp where hair loss or thinning has occurred. It is an effective solution for individuals experiencing pattern baldness or hair thinning.

How is the Procedure Performed?

During a Hair Transplantation procedure, hair follicles are carefully harvested from the donor area using techniques such as follicular unit extraction (FUE) or direct hair implantation (DHI). The extracted follicles are then meticulously implanted into the recipient sites on the scalp. The procedure is performed under local anesthesia, ensuring minimal discomfort for the patient.

Who is a Suitable Candidate for Hair Transplantation?

Men and women who have experienced hair loss or thinning due to genetic factors, hormonal changes, or other reasons are suitable candidates for Hair Transplantation. A consultation with a qualified hair transplant surgeon is necessary to evaluate the individual's hair loss pattern and determine the best approach for their specific needs.

What is the Recovery Process Like?

After a Hair Transplantation procedure, patients may experience some redness, swelling, and mild discomfort in the treated areas. These side effects typically subside within a few days to a week. The transplanted hair will initially shed within a few weeks, but new hair growth will begin within a few months. Full results can be seen within 9 to 12 months after the procedure.
